Best 18v Cordless drill – What to Choose?

best 18v cordless drill

A cordless drill is a very versatile tool. An 18v cordless drill is a powerful tool that easily drills through hard surfaces such as concrete or wood. Below are a few tips to guide you when buying the best 18v cordless drill.

1. What is the task at hand

Cordless drills are very specific when it comes to the surfaces they can drill and the voltage rating. An easy way of knowing such facts is reading through cordless drill reviews. Below is a breakdown of some of the popular reviews.

The cordless drill/driver

This tool happens to be very popular with very unique attributes. The design incorporates the use of a clutch system that allows users to shift speeds during drilling. The device also comes with a very reliable hammer drill feature.

Cordless right-angle drill driver

Unlike most drills, this kind of a drill has a right-angled gearing which powers up the chunk at a 90° angle to the motor shafts rotating end. The essence of this is to reduce the distance between the chunk tip and the surface one wishes to drill. With such a short chunk tip, the drill is easy to maneuver and work within tiny spaces.

Cordless impact driver

The characteristic feature of this type of a drill is the tap tap sound it produces as it operates. The sound is as a result of the impact between the internal mechanisms of the device as they constantly strike the rotating shaft as the drill operates. Even though powerful, the drill is very light and compact minimizing the chances of it stripping your screws.

Cordless screwdriver

This kind of a drill happens to be small, lightweight and very handy when using small screws. The drill is easy to hold and gives users minimal fatigue. The drill, however, has a slow drilling speed.

2. Get a tool that is comfortable to hold

Drilling can be a tedious task and you want to minimize fatigue as much as possible. Before buying a drill hold it first. You will get a feel of how easy it is to grasp and if it fits your wrist size.

3. The power rating of the device

The amount of torque you get from a drill is dependent on the power supplied from the battery. Interestingly, the more powerful a drill is the more it is going to weigh. An 18volt drill is best suited for heavy duty task.

4. The size of the chunk

The size of a bit shank that can fit into a cordless drill is purely dependent on the size of the chunk. The standard chunk size is ½ an inch but based on the size of the holes you plan to drill, one can get a drill with a bigger or smaller chunk size.

5. Speed of the drill

The speed of a drill is influenced by the amount of torque it has to produce. Low torque drills operate at speeds of about 300 to 400rpm while high torque drills rotate at speeds of 1200 to 1500 rpm. Go for a cordless drill with an electronic gadget that varies speed based on the loading.

6. The clutch

A cordless drill with a clutch system is very efficient. The clutch regulates the level of resistance based on the driving force. The clutch also has an alert mechanism that makes a rapid sound when there is excessive resistance so that the user can stop applying any additional force. This feature is very innovative as it minimizes stripping of screws and overheating of a drill.

7. Batteries and charger

A cordless drill relies on the battery for power. Today lithium-ion batteries are commonly preferred due to their superior qualities when it comes to performance. Ni-cad is one of the most popular brands that we have in the market. It is less costly, has a high capacity and stores power for a relatively longer period of time. Today one can also buy fast charging batteries. Even though they are more expensive and require one to use special chargers, the batteries take less time to charge.
